Abstract
Dielectrically positive liquid-crystalline media comprising a compound of the formula TINUVIN 770 and optionally one or more compounds of formula I, in which the parameters have the respective meanings indicated in the specification, and optionally one or more further dielectrically positive compounds and optionally one or more further dielectrically neutral compounds, and to liquid-crystal displays, especially active-matrix displays and in particular TN, IPS and FFS displays, containing these media.
